Only needed when the IdP completes sign-in from a different host. | + </Accordion> + + <Accordion title="bootstrapHeaders details"> + Static headers sent on every request to the bootstrap config URL — for a service-account credential (`Authorization: Basic …`, an API key header) or a routing/tenant header. When either this or the headers helper script is set and no separate `bootstrapOidc` provider is configured, the app treats the headers as sufficient auth and does not require a per-user sign-in for the bootstrap fetch. Header values are masked in diagnostics and telemetry. For a rotating token, use the headers helper script instead. + </Accordion> + + <Accordion title="bootstrapHeadersHelper details"> + Absolute path to an executable that prints a single JSON object of HTTP headers on stdout, e.g. `{"Authorization": "Bearer …"}`. The app runs it (no arguments; output cached for a few minutes) before each bootstrap config fetch and merges the result over **Bootstrap request headers** (the helper wins on conflict). Use this instead of embedding `user:pass@` in the bootstrap URL, or when the bootstrap server needs a rotating token from a secrets manager. When either this or the static headers are set and no separate `bootstrapOidc` provider is configured, the app treats them as sufficient auth and does not require a per-user sign-in for the bootstrap fetch. If a per-user sign-in also runs (`bootstrapOidc` or the server’s own device-code flow), that Bearer token wins on `Authorization`. </Accordion> </AccordionGroup>
